Convert data type jquery download

And when i try to open it, excel complains about wrong file format and opened file contains a lot of garbage, even though required text is still there. It is used primarily to transmit data between a server and web application, as an alternative to xml. To prevent trailingleading whitespace from being converted to text nodes you can pass the html string through jquery. Regarding jquery and more advanced js applications, i dont think jquery should be thought of as competing against vue or react. A string in javascript is an immutable primitive value that contains none, one or many characters. Useful for creating an online jsonjs objects to xlsx xml spreadsheet converter. Create a file input that allows the user to upload the csv file. Export javascriptjson data to excel xlsx jquery script. While arraybuffer, uint8array and other buffersource are binary data, a blob represents binary data with type. Each converters value is a function that returns the transformed value of the response. At that time, the result attribute contains the data as a data.

Number converts to a number, string converts to a string, boolean converts to a boolean. The order of loading these files is very important. Both do some implicit conversion if the base isnt specified. Pretty input type file replacement with jquery fileinput. When the read operation is finished, the readystate becomes done, and the loadend is triggered. These methods do render all trailing or leading text even if thats just whitespace. As we will be using ajax so knowledge of jquery is also prerequisite. In this blog, i will explain how to make a pdf of my html page with css and svg since all charts give the svg object. Export data to excel is very useful on data list for nearly every web application. How to use jquery to grab data from json files slothparadise. Json to form and form to json converter jquery jform free. This is different than other data types where such a convention was fine.

Download json data in csv format cross browser support. Open sublime or any text editor and copy the following data. Javascriptjquery to download file via post with json data stack. In this article we will see how to export from an html table using jquery. Mostly the serverside method is used for export data to excel using php. Export html table data to excel using javascript codexworld. Sep 14, 2018 here mudassar ahmed khan has explained with an example, how to convert excel xls and xlsx file data to json using javascript. A multifunctional table export jquery plugin that exports your html table and downloads the tabular data as json, csv, txt, or pdf files. It might be some data returned by the server or it might be some client side data like html table. While arraybuffer, uint8array and other buffersource are binary data, a blob represents binary data with type that makes blobs convenient for upload download operations, that are so common in the browser.

How to convert html to pdf with css and svgchart using. Convert export html table to excel file using jquery. This php class helps to convert your really simple jquery codes to vanilla javascript codes. With docraptor, its fast and painless to convert html, css, and javascript. Set focus on multiple input fields at the same time jquery multifocus.

This page documents data types appearing in jquery function signatures, whether defined by. And you need json to table converter for html display. This sort of defeats the purpose of the plugin, as it is supposed to give user some feedback while the file is generated. The anything virtual type is used in jquery documentation to indicate that any type can be used or should be expected. Click the download the uncompressed, development jquery 2. Sometimes, we want our browser to retrieve binary data from server as arraybuffer or blob such as pdf, image, and psd files. Im trying to find some way using to jquery so that i can read data in a html table on my webpage and convert it into a pdf and on buttonclick i can download. Convert file into zip and download with ajax and mvc. Here mudassar ahmed khan has explained with an example, how to convert excel xls and xlsx file data to json using javascript. Just another jquery plugin that allows exporting html tables to xml spreadsheet xlsx, microsoft excel spreadsheet xls, tabular data csv and plain text. Convert json array to an html table in jquery exceptionshub. To explain what i mean here, heres a short example of ajax call.

In javascript there are 5 different data types that can contain values. It also answers the original question on how to get an image file from the base 64 data. Simply, download the latest version if you see a different version than me. Here mudassar ahmed khan has explained with an example, how to convert excel xls and xlsx file data to json using jquery. This library is fully dynamic and flexible we can merge and set styling on each cell. Json is used primarily to transmit data between a server and web application, as an alternative to xml. Json, or javascript object notation, is an open standard format that uses humanreadable text to transmit data objects consisting of attributevalue pairs. Sep 14, 2018 here mudassar ahmed khan has explained with an example, how to convert excel xls and xlsx file data to json using jquery. They all presume a get request while the poster was trying to post data and get a download in response. This page documents data types appearing in jquery function signatures, whether defined by javascript itself or further restricted by jquery. I have defined a data template with the components which are retrieving user input data and. In this tutorial i will show you how to convert json data to csv and download csv file.

Convert excel to json using javascript aspsnippets. In btnexporthtml jquery click function, hidden variable gridhtml is binded with html table. Dec 07, 2014 in this tutorial i will show you how to convert json data to csv and download csv file. If the value of the data parameter is a plain object, it is converted to a string and.

Store arbitrary data associated with the matched elements or return the value at the named data store. The dataurl method returns a data uri containing a representation of the image in the format specified by the type parameter defaults to png. The readasdataurl method is used to read the contents of the specified blob or file. There is a lot of issues, its not completed yet, yet you can convert your simple jquery codes to vanilla js instead of use jquery library using this php class. The html table will be first converted into a html5 canvas using html2canvas plugin and then the html5 canvas will be exported to pdf file using the pdfmake plugin in jquery. Finally, json array is displayed as html table using javascript. Excel format is ideal for exporting data in a file. The main change in this release is a security fix, and its possible you will need. May 22, 20 i am converting string to date but it is not working plz guide me. It is a solution based on cordova and angular 1, which should be adaptable to other frameworks like jquery.

The export feature helps to download the data list as a file format for offline use. If the height or width of the canvas is 0 or larger than the maximum canvas size, the string data. You can use the typeof operator to find the data type of. Our api reference lists all the generation options and our style and formatting guide will help make it look perfect. Is there a really easy way i can take an array of json objects and turn it into an html table, excluding a few fields. February 22, 2020 jquery leave a comment questions. This will try to download the jquery from the server first, and if it cant find it then it will load your local jquery file. The problem i experience is that even though data and blob sizes are identical, the moment document. We all work in some applications where we are playing with data s. Url representing the files data as a base64 encoded string. In the course of searching for any better answer we found this jquery plugin for requesting ajaxlike file downloads. Not use ajax and instead convert my json data into a query string to build a standard get request and set window. A simple jquery based csv to json converter web app that parses and converts the csv file into json data on the client side.

Download api documentation blog plugins browser support. Dec 12, 2017 javascript how can i download the data from two different tabs with the same template but user input data. Maybe have a legacy jquery and a new, slimmer jquery for those that dont need old browser support. Finally, json array is displayed as html table using jquery. It helps while doing dom manipulation and makes ajax requests painless across different browsers and platforms. Here mudassar ahmed khan has explained with an example, how to convert export html table to pdf file using jquery. This plugin can convert json data type to table for html. Nov 27, 2017 in btnexporthtml jquery click function, hidden variable gridhtml is binded with html table. Unless explicitly stated otherwise, jquery functions require primitive values where applicable, and do not accept their objectwrapped forms. That makes blobs convenient for upload download operations, that are so common in the browser. For example, if you want a text response to be treated as xml, use text xml for the datatype. Here i make an ajax request to get data from a json file, and then i will show that files data in my datatables. Pretty input typefile replacement with jquery fileinput.

You will get a warning message from microsoft excel. It gives you a blob from base64 data which you can store somewhere and reference it from client side javascript html. Json to form and form to json converter jquery jform. The default behaviour of data table is send the xhr request only when doing when using serverside processing, datatables will make an xhr request to the server for each draw of the information on the page i. Although this is very common and is available elsewhere, but most of the programs fail to download the data when using ie below 10. Feb 23, 2017 if you wants to start with mvc first you can learn it from my other articles as listed below. Convert date time source data into one suitable for display. If you want to study these concepts in depth, take a look at mdn. With jquery datatables you can also make ajax request to files or apis.

With docraptor, its fast and painless to convert html, css, and javascript into pdf and xls documents with jquery. Convert html to image in jquery div or table to jpg png. No matter which ever form the data is, there will be an export option. Jan 21, 2015 click the download jquery the brownish button on the right side.

The jquery table2excel plugin accepts filename parameter which sets the name of the excel file. Selects all button elements and elements of type button. Dec 24, 2017 javascript how can i download the data from two different tabs with the same template but user input data. Thats the file where you will be writing all your custom code. Below are working jquery examples for creating documents.

Load the jquery tableexport plugin and other required resources in the html page. Jhxlsx is a jquery dependent javascript library to download or create excel xlsx spreadsheets using javascript json. Convert csv to json using jquery free jquery plugins. Aug 30, 2018 here mudassar ahmed khan has explained with an example, how to convert export html table to pdf file using jquery.

Learn jquery datatables in 2 minutes tutorial with codes to. The library does not require jquery, but you can use jquery to define your document content. Once file is selected in fileupload control, it is read as binary data and then the binary data is read using the xlsx excel plugin which returns the excel file data in json array format. How to convert html to pdf with css and svgchart using jquery. In its heart it creates a temporary html form containing the given data as input fields. If i pop that message up upon success, the file will already be generated and the user wont see the message but for a second. Learn jquery datatables in 2 minutes tutorial with codes. Jorge is a seasoned, zendcertified php expert with over 7 years of experience as a software consultant. I have defined a data template with the components which are retrieving user input data and then i am downloading it in form of a text file. We will be creating a page which will be having a button that will post a ajax request to server and server will return file as a zip. We all work in some applications where we are playing with datas.

408 659 1029 1363 808 262 1198 64 650 1077 1660 1389 1234 560 814 545 593 676 1163 1183 67 586 834 880 632 414 1192 1378 387 183